Help!

PC-Problemen?
De vrijwilligers van Oplossing.be zoeken gratis met u mee!

Hulp bij posten

Recente topics

Auteur Topic: Knop/cel bij selectie van kleur laten veranderen.  (gelezen 7231 keer)

0 leden en 1 gast bekijken dit topic.

Offline MJV

  • Lid
  • *
  • Berichten: 15
  • Geslacht: Man
  • Oplossing.be
Knop/cel bij selectie van kleur laten veranderen.
« Gepost op: 13 april 2018, 13:49:13 »
Beste forumleden,

Ik heb van een collega een Excel bestand geërfd en wil er een aanpassing aan doen.
Wanneer je in het blad "RIE CA" de knoppen H... selecteert zouden deze van kleur moeten veranderen.
Reden is dat wanneer je het afprint, het niet duidelijk is welke H.... nu geselecteerd zijn.
Er zit heel wat VBA code in het bestand, maar ik heb er te weinig kaas van gegeten.
Het bestand zit in bijlagen. 

groetje,

Marc

Offline Ex-lid

  • Oplosser
  • ****
  • Berichten: 670
  • Geslacht: Man
  • dit lid is verbannen
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#1 Gepost op: 13 april 2018, 14:51:29 »
Hoi Marc,
Zoiets, vbtje
Code voor de knop H300
Private Sub ToggleButton29_Click()
If ToggleButton29.Value = True Then
       Range("y4") = Range("y4") + 40
         ToggleButton29.BackColor = RGB(153, 204, 0)
    Else
       ToggleButton29.BackColor = &H8000000F
        Range("y4") = Range("y4") - 40
    End If
End Sub
De codes voor de kleuren kan je hier vinden
https://dmcritchie.mvps.org/excel/colors.htm

Offline MJV

  • Lid
  • *
  • Berichten: 15
  • Geslacht: Man
  • Oplossing.be
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#2 Gepost op: 13 april 2018, 15:05:23 »
Hoi,

Sorry maar ben echt een leek.
Waar moet ik de code dan plakken?
Kan geen macro linken aan de knop?

Offline Ex-lid

  • Oplosser
  • ****
  • Berichten: 670
  • Geslacht: Man
  • dit lid is verbannen
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#3 Gepost op: 13 april 2018, 15:27:31 »
Open de VBA editor (Alt + F11)
Klik op Sheet 1 (RIE CA)
Daar ga je de codes van de knoppen vinden.
of tabblad ontwikkelaars design mode en rechter klik op de knoppen die je wilt aanpassen

Offline MJV

  • Lid
  • *
  • Berichten: 15
  • Geslacht: Man
  • Oplossing.be
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#4 Gepost op: 13 april 2018, 16:08:13 »
Het werkt perfect!!

Hartelijk dank Dotchiejack!

Offline Ex-lid

  • Oplosser
  • ****
  • Berichten: 670
  • Geslacht: Man
  • dit lid is verbannen
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#5 Gepost op: 13 april 2018, 16:21:14 »
Mooi zo :thumbsup:
Een aangepaste versie, zie de code van het blad RIE CA

Offline MJV

  • Lid
  • *
  • Berichten: 15
  • Geslacht: Man
  • Oplossing.be
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#6 Gepost op: 13 april 2018, 16:55:34 »
Bedankt!!!!!
Spaart mij heel wat tijd ;D

Offline Ex-lid

  • Oplosser
  • ****
  • Berichten: 670
  • Geslacht: Man
  • dit lid is verbannen
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#7 Gepost op: 13 april 2018, 21:11:45 »
Citaat
Spaart mij heel wat tijd ;D
Doe mij een plezier en probeer de aanpassingen te begrijpen.
Zoiets is volgens mij de bedoeling van een forum, kennis delen en van de gedeelde kennis iets leren.
Dus niet alleen tijd sparen. ::)

Offline MJV

  • Lid
  • *
  • Berichten: 15
  • Geslacht: Man
  • Oplossing.be
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#8 Gepost op: 16 april 2018, 13:47:09 »
Volledig akkoord met je opmerking.
Ik leer ervan door in de code bepaalde dingen te veranderen en dan te zien wat er gebeurd of welke foutmeldingen ik krijg.
Zo heb ik de kleuren al aangepast naar een andere.
Beetje bij beetje hoop ik het zo te begrijpen en onder de knie te krijgen.
Zijn er überhaupt goede boeken, voor een leek zoals ik?   

Offline Ex-lid

  • Oplosser
  • ****
  • Berichten: 670
  • Geslacht: Man
  • dit lid is verbannen
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#9 Gepost op: 16 april 2018, 16:00:32 »
Citaat
Zo heb ik de kleuren al aangepast naar een andere.
Vond je mijn kleurtje niet mooi? :'( :'( :P
Een goed boek zou ik zo direct niet weten, ik haal tegenwoordig de nodige code uit de tussen de oren winkel of ik zoek op het internet. Ik ben ooit eens begonnen met Excel VBA Programming for Dummies van John Walkenbach. Er zijn waarschijnlijk forumleden die betere boek tips hebben.
Edit:
In deze link kan je heel wat info halen.
https://www.snb-vba.eu/

Offline MJV

  • Lid
  • *
  • Berichten: 15
  • Geslacht: Man
  • Oplossing.be
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#10 Gepost op: 17 april 2018, 15:16:19 »
Beste Jack,

Bij het gebruiken van het bestand heb ik volgende probleem. Ik dacht dat het kwam omdat ik met de kleuren aan het experimenteren was gegaan, maar ik merk dat het in het bestand dat jij hebt aangepast, dezelfde fout zit.
Als je Knop H311 aanklikt, dan wordt Knop EUH031 groen. Klik je dan op de Reset Knop dan wordt EUH031 wit en blijft zo. Dus H311 kleurt niet.
Klik je op Knop H312, dan wordt deze licht groen (wat juist is), maar klik je op de Reset Knop, dan wordt deze donkergroen en blijft zo.
Wat mij opviel in de code is dat soms niet altijd dezelfde ToggleButton nummer gebruikt is in het zelfde stukje code. Je merkt dit al bij de eerste ToggleButton 1. Maar ook bij de 17, 2, en 28
Ik heb hier ook al zitten mee spelen, maar dit lost het niet op, het wordt nog erger.

groetjes,
Marc

Offline Ex-lid

  • Oplosser
  • ****
  • Berichten: 670
  • Geslacht: Man
  • dit lid is verbannen
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#11 Gepost op: 17 april 2018, 15:49:13 »
Ik zal morgen eens bekijken wat ik voor U kan betekenen. Ik zal het bestand herwerken want zoals ik het nu zie in uw voorbeeld bestand moeten er een paar aanpassingen gebeuren. (een beetje geduld)

Offline Ntr

  • Lid
  • *
  • Berichten: 20
  • Geslacht: Man
  • Oplossing.be
Re: Knop/cel bij selectie van kleur laten veranderen.
« Reactie #12 Gepost op: 20 april 2018, 00:57:41 »
En op deze manier?

 


www.combell.com